|
CONTRACT (LIABILITIES) ASSETS
|6 Months Ended
Oct. 31, 2023
|Contractors [Abstract]
|Long-Term Contracts or Programs Disclosure [Text Block]
|
NOTE C – CONTRACT (LIABILITIES) ASSETS
At October 31, 2023 and April 30, 2023, contract assets and contract liabilities, consisted of the following (in thousands):
Contract assets represent revenue recognized on long-term contracts that have not been billed at the balance sheet dates, and contract liabilities represent a liability for amounts billed in excess of the revenue recognized. Amounts are billed to customers pursuant to contract terms. In general, the recorded amounts will be billed and collected or revenue recognized within twelve months of the balance sheet dates. Revenue on these long-term contracts are accounted for over time using the percentage-of-completion (“POC”) method. Fluctuations of contract assets and contract liabilities are due to the timing of funding, amounts billed and revenue recorded. Contract assets increased $2.5 million during the six months ended October 31, 2023, primarily due to revenue recognized during the six months ended October 31, 2023 for which we have not yet billed our customers. Contract liabilities decreased $2.2 million during the six months ended October 31, 2023, primarily due to revenue recognized on these performance obligations. During the three and six months ended October 31, 2023, we recognized $4.4 million and $8.1 million, respectively, of our contract liabilities at April 30, 2023 as revenue. During the three and six months ended October 31, 2022, we recognized $1.9 million and $4.4 million, respectively, of our contract liabilities at April 30, 2022 as revenue. During the three and six months ended October 31, 2023, revenue recognized under POC contracts was approximately $12.3 million and $24.0 million, respectively. During the three and six months ended October 31, 2022, revenue recognized under POC contracts was approximately $8.7 million and $16.6 million, respectively. If contract losses are anticipated, a loss provision is recorded for the full amount of such losses when they are determinable. Total contract losses, recorded in cost of revenue, for the three and six months ended October 31, 2023 were approximately $1.4 million and $1.5 million, respectively. Total contract losses, recorded in cost of revenue, for the three and six months ended October 31, 2022 were approximately $0.7 million and $2.0 million, respectively.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The entire disclosure for long-term contracts or programs.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ef